Compare commits

..

4 Commits

Author SHA1 Message Date
UpstreamData
b15e0a7363 bump version number 2022-08-25 12:50:55 -06:00
UpstreamData
5c1d06f743 attempt to fix a bug with influx db miner data 2022-08-25 12:50:30 -06:00
UpstreamData
51de56feb3 bump version number 2022-08-25 12:43:05 -06:00
UpstreamData
256a4ac909 fix boolean bug in miner data 2022-08-25 12:39:57 -06:00
2 changed files with 7 additions and 7 deletions

View File

@@ -190,22 +190,22 @@ class MinerData:
tags = ["ip", "mac", "model", "hostname"]
for attribute in self:
if attribute in tags:
tag_data.append(f"{attribute}={self[attribute]}")
tag_data.append(f'"{attribute}"="{self[attribute]}"')
continue
if isinstance(self[attribute], str):
field_data.append(f'{attribute}="{self[attribute]}"')
field_data.append(f'"{attribute}"="{self[attribute]}"')
continue
if isinstance(self[attribute], bool):
field_data.append(f"{attribute}={str(self[attribute]).lower()}")
field_data.append(f'"{attribute}"={str(self[attribute]).lower()}')
continue
if isinstance(self[attribute], int):
field_data.append(f"{attribute}={self[attribute]}i")
field_data.append(f'"{attribute}"={self[attribute]}i')
continue
if isinstance(self[attribute], float):
field_data.append(f"{attribute}={self[attribute]}")
field_data.append(f'"{attribute}"={self[attribute]}')
continue
if attribute == "fault_light" and not self[attribute]:
field_data.append(f"{attribute}=false")
field_data.append(f'"{attribute}"=false')
continue
tags_str = ",".join(tag_data)

View File

@@ -1,6 +1,6 @@
[tool.poetry]
name = "pyasic"
version = "0.16.3"
version = "0.16.5"
description = "A set of modules for interfacing with many common types of ASIC bitcoin miners, using both their API and SSH."
authors = ["UpstreamData <brett@upstreamdata.ca>"]
repository = "https://github.com/UpstreamData/pyasic"